1) WHEREAS the inerrant Word of God says: "The invisible things of Him are clearly seen, being understood by the things that are made" [Romans, 1:20],
2) WHEREAS the truth of some parts of the Bible are knowable by both Faith and Reason, among others the Ten Commandments, which are an overview of Natural Law,
3) WHEREAS we need not fear deviant philosophies based on corrupt reason, since we will always "believe there is one Creator God [...] We believe the Holy Bible to be the inspired, inerrant written Word of God [etc...]" (Constitution, Article A 2-Principles),
4) WHEREAS the CHP does not seek to impose a theocracy (in the sense of a Government where non-Christians are excluded), since the fundamental principles of good government (i.e. "Natural Law") are knowable by all citizens of good will, whether or not they have already received Jesus Christ as their personal saviour,
5) BE IT RESOLVED the following sixth paragraph be added to Article A-2 as subsection (d) of our Constitution and to the CHP membership pledge form:
6) We all believe the five preceding clauses, but some of us know (and can prove using reason alone) that God exists, that we have a spiritual and immortal soul, that what we call "Biblical principles" are an overview of Natural Law, which itself must be the basis for all civil law, and that Natural Law condemns abortion, sodomy, theft, rape, perjury, etc.
